Tennessee not only lost head football coach Lane Kiffin and some of his staff to Southern Cal Tuesday night, the Vols also lost their two commitments from Byrnes High School, DE Brandon Willis and DE Corey Miller. "I was just about to leave (Duncan for Knoxville) when that came on," said Willis who was going to join Miller as an early enrollee. "All my bags are packed. I'm talking to my dad right now trying to figure out what to do. I'm back open. I've got one more official visit. I might take it, I might not. UCLA is still in the mix. I won't stay in the state. And I won't go to Tennessee. They had the nerve to call me and ask me to come to Southern Cal. And coach Orgeron had just told me he was going to be my coach at Tennessee. Auburn just called me. I don't know what to say." Willis said Miller also will go elsewhere. "I think Corey will be on his way back," Willis said. "The don't start school until tomorrow. I think his parents are going to get him." Willis has not been available for comment. While Willis is not interested in the in state schools, Miller may be and USC is expected to make contact with him.
